Border clashes near Vladivostok and Mongolia in late ‘30s between Japanese and Soviets. Ended in ‘39 with Zhukov at Nomanhan (Khalkin Gol). Caused the Japanese to look south and freed up troops for defense of Moscow in late ‘41. Then in ‘45 Soviets launched their Manchurian campaign.
